Boris Johnson looking for a £100k host to front new televised daily Downing Street briefings

Boris Johnson is set to hire a £100,000 a year spokesperson to run televised Downing Street briefings along the lines of the US White House news conferences. The controversial new post is being created to host the daily televised press briefings the government plans to start holding in the autumn in an attempt to escape detailed scrutiny by the media.

Boris Johnson did drop chief nurse Ruth May from No10 briefing over Dominic Cummings row

Johnson did drop the chief nursing officer of England from a Downing Street briefing because she was critical of Dominic Cumming’s decision to break lockdown rules. Ruth May, the chief nursing officer, confirmed that she was suddenly pulled from a media briefing at the height of the Cummings controversy.

Boris Johnson announces new lockdown powers for local authorities

Local authorities in England will have new powers from Saturday to tackle coronavirus outbreaks, the Prime Minister has announced.The new powers will allow councils and ministers to close specific premises, shut down outdoor space, and cancel events.Stay at home orders could also be imposed, Boris Johnson added.He unveiled the new tools at a coronavirus press conference on Friday.Speaking from Downing Street, Mr Johnson said: “At the start of the pandemic, we knew far less about the spread of
